There’s something about fall mornings—the crisp air, golden leaves, and cozy blankets—that invites us to slow down and savor the moment. Autumn is the perfect season to refresh your devotional routine and create intentional space for God’s Word. Pairing scripture study with a warm cup of tea not only grounds your heart but also sets the tone for a peaceful day.

Here are some simple, practical ways to cultivate a meaningful morning routine with tea and scripture this fall.

1. Prepare Your Space

Choose a spot that feels calm and inviting. It might be by a window with soft light, wrapped in a blanket on the couch, or at a table with a candle lit. Adding autumn touches—like a plaid throw, a small pumpkin, or a vase of fall flowers—makes your quiet time feel sacred and seasonal.

2. Begin with Gratitude

Start with a prayer of thanksgiving. Acknowledge the changing season and the new mercies God gives each day. Writing down even one thing you’re grateful for helps shift your heart into a posture of worship.

3. Brew a Cup of Tea

Tea slows us down—it asks us to pause, wait, and enjoy. Select a fall favorite like chai, spiced apple, or rooibos. As you sip, let it remind you of God’s presence and the warmth of His Word.

4. Engage with Scripture

Don’t just read—reflect. Choose a passage or follow a study plan. Read slowly, underline key verses, and jot down what stands out. Ask: How does this speak to my life today?

5. Write & Pray

End your devotion by journaling your thoughts or prayers. Capture the scriptures that encouraged you and the requests you’re lifting to God. Writing not only helps you remember but also becomes a keepsake of your journey with Him.


Fall is a season of change, but God’s Word is steady and unchanging. By creating a morning devotional routine with tea and scripture, you can enter each day grounded, refreshed, and connected to Him.
